Title: | A multisecret sharing scheme for color images based on cellular automata |
Authors: | Álvarez Marañón, Gonzalo; Hernández Encinas, Luis; Martín del Rey, Ángel |
Keywords: | Secret sharing Color images Cryptography Cellular automata Image processing |
Issue Date: | 17-Jul-2008 |
Publisher: | Elsevier |
Citation: | Information Sciences 178(22): 4382-4395 (2008) |
Abstract: | In this work a new multisecret sharing scheme for secret color images among a set of users is proposed. The protocol allows that each participant in the scheme to share a secret color image with the rest of participants in such a way that all of them can recover all the secret color images only if the whole set of participants pools their shadows. The proposed scheme is based on the use of bidimensional reversible cellular automata with memory. The security of the scheme is studied and it is proved that the protocol is ideal and perfect and that it resists the most important statistical attacks. |
